Personal data Elizabeth (Smidt Davids) 

  • She was christened on September 9, 1588 in Hoek.Source 1
    Hoek/Vremdijke 9 sep 1588 Elizabeth - Jores Joose [Tanneken] NN
    get. Jan Leenaerss, Jan van Beveren [de] jonge, H[eijndri]c Poppe
  • A child of Joris (Smidt Davids) and Tanneken

Historical events

  • Stadhouder Prins Maurits (Huis van Oranje) was from 1585 till 1625 sovereign of the Netherlands (also known as Republiek der Zeven Verenigde Nederlanden)
  • In the year 1588: Source: Wikipedia
    • May 12 » French Wars of Religion: Henry III of France flees Paris after Henry I, Duke of Guise, enters the city and a spontaneous uprising occurs.
    • May 28 » The Spanish Armada, with 130 ships and 30,000 men, sets sail from Lisbon, Portugal, heading for the English Channel. (It will take until May 30 for all ships to leave port.)
    • May 30 » The last ship of the Spanish Armada sets sail from Lisbon heading for the English Channel.
    • July 19 » Anglo-Spanish War: Battle of Gravelines: The Spanish Armada is sighted in the English Channel.
    • July 29 » Anglo-Spanish War: Battle of Gravelines: English naval forces under the command of Lord Charles Howard and Sir Francis Drake defeat the Spanish Armada off the coast of Gravelines, France.
    • October 1 » Coronation of Shah Abbas I of Persia.
